Grindhouse hold for UK

After the mediocre take at the box-office, GRINDHOUSE's release in the UK is going to be held back as the Weinsteins and Momentum Pictures contemplate what the best course of action would be. On the one hand, this whole thing really surprises me, not because I thought the movies were amazing, but because I always thought that people will flock to the cinemas to see anything with Quentin Tarantino's name on it. One the other hand though, it's hardly surprising nowadays when an innovative movie comes along and gets owned at the box-office by a so-so comedy. Don't get me wrong, I'd vote for Will Ferrell as the funniest man alive, but it's saddening to see such an average comedy absolutely destroy what is probably the most inventive film experience of the year, if not the decade thus far. I don't even want to mention the fact that ARE WE DONE YET? beat GRINDHOUSE at the box-office too, but I guess now I have and Atheists among as can welcome it as fairly weighty proof for their religious beliefs. Anyway, we'll keep you UK readers updated on developments...
